Hydrophytes are plants that lives in water either fixed at the edges/banks of the river or marine or found floating on water surface. Fresh water floating plants usually have their shoots (especially the upper surfaces of the leaves covered with wax to make them repel or push out excess water coming out from the numerous stomata to preventclogging of the stomata. This provides enough room .for photosynthesis andrespiration to occur through these leaves. Freshwater plants have poor root development. They have adventitious roots which are special type of fibrous roots used not for anchorage or support but to allow the plant to drift in water. The leaves are usually broad to provide enough surfaces for evaporation of excess water absorbed. Possession of spiny and scaly leaves is characteristics of desert plants
